What we are up to ... our upcoming events
Workshop on Climate Change and Sea Level Rise in Viet Nam
Time & Venue: January in Ho Chi Minh City
Objective: To permit National Assembly and other government members to consider the nation’s climate vulnerability.
International Workshop on Climate Change Adaptation in the Greater Mekong Sub-region
Time & Venue: 24 – 26 February in Hanoi
Objective: To convene international experts to discuss climate change adaptation in the region
Draft Biodiversity Corridors Decree Consultation Workshop
Time & Venue: Early 2009 in Hanoi
Objective: To solicit comments on the Draft Biodiversity Corridors Decree and finalise the draft legislation.
FLEGT Training Workshop: Applying Timber Licensing Systems and Legality Definitions
Time & Venue: March in Hanoi
Objective: To raise the awareness of government officials and the private sector about FLEGT issues.
Training on Environment Impact Assessment and Participatory Environment Monitoring
Time: Late March in Southern provinces of Dong Nai, Kien Giang and HCMC
Objective: To build capacity on the subjects for communal and district level government officers at localities where Holcim Vietnam operates.
